PSYC 644 - Theories and Techniques of Psychotherapy

Credits: (3)
Instructional Method: Three hours lecture.
Prerequisites: Admission into the Master of Science in Clinical Psychology program or by permission of the instructor.
This course provides a foundational understanding of psychotherapy theories, emphasizing their philosophical underpinnings and clinical applications. Students will gain practical experience by applying basic techniques through simulated role-plays and case studies. The course also addresses critical issues in clinical psychology, including professional ethics, cultural competence, and the impact of social factors on mental health.
